49 U.S.C. § 46308
Verified against govinfo.gov as of June 20, 2026View official text on govinfo.gov ↗
A person shall be fined under title 18, imprisoned for not more than 5 years, or both, if the person—
- (1)with intent to interfere with air navigation in the United States, exhibits in the United States a light or signal at a place or in a way likely to be mistaken for a true light or signal established under this part or for a true light or signal used at an air navigation facility;
- (2)after a warning from the Administrator of the Federal Aviation Administration, continues to maintain a misleading light or signal; or
- (3)knowingly interferes with the operation of a true light or signal.
